Output 25ec33f6661baae5f92a758dc558cd8e5d7629a90404e4ff4ea3ba2acc69bfbd:0

value
2716941
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8190f617e3bd8e81c9731a36a3aa13185f222cc0 OP_EQUALVERIFY OP_CHECKSIG
address
1Cp5pqNTUuVDrHVpfxSyTCCtoDcTXfJSws
transaction
25ec33f6661baae5f92a758dc558cd8e5d7629a90404e4ff4ea3ba2acc69bfbd
confirmations
351829
spent
true